feat: implement optimization #3 - CHANGELOG validation in release flow

Add comprehensive CHANGELOG validation to release validation process:

- Add _validate_changelog() method that validates CHANGELOG.md against
  changelog-schema-v1.0.md using markitect validate --semantic
- Add validate_changelog_version() to check version section exists with
  proper date format and Unreleased section
- Add check_version_tag_consistency() to verify CHANGELOG versions
  match git tags
- Integrate CHANGELOG validation into validate_release_state()
- Add CHANGELOG-specific recommendations to _get_recommendations()

This prevents releases with invalid or inconsistent CHANGELOG files,
catching format errors before they become problems.

def _validate_changelog(self) -> List[str]:
"""Validate CHANGELOG.md using changelog schema.
Returns:
List of CHANGELOG-related issues
"""
issues = []
changelog_path = self.project_root / 'CHANGELOG.md'
# Check if CHANGELOG exists
if not changelog_path.exists():
issues.append("Missing CHANGELOG.md file")
return issues
# Check if changelog schema exists
schema_path = self.project_root / 'markitect' / 'schemas' / 'changelog-schema-v1.0.md'
if not schema_path.exists():
# Schema doesn't exist, skip validation
return issues
# Validate CHANGELOG with schema using markitect validate command
try:
result = subprocess.run(
[
'markitect', 'validate', str(changelog_path),
'--schema', str(schema_path),
'--semantic'
],
capture_output=True,
text=True,
cwd=self.project_root
)
if result.returncode != 0:
issues.append("CHANGELOG.md validation failed against schema")
# Parse output for specific errors
if 'Unreleased section' in result.stdout:
issues.append(" - Missing [Unreleased] section in CHANGELOG")
if 'version format' in result.stdout.lower():
issues.append(" - Invalid version format in CHANGELOG")
except FileNotFoundError:
# markitect command not available
issues.append("Cannot validate CHANGELOG (markitect command not found)")
except Exception as e:
issues.append(f"Error validating CHANGELOG: {e}")
return issues
def validate_changelog_version(self, version: str) -> Tuple[bool, List[str]]:
"""Validate that CHANGELOG has section for specified version.
Args:
version: Version to check (e.g., "0.10.0")
Returns:
Tuple of (is_valid, list_of_issues)
"""
issues = []
changelog_path = self.project_root / 'CHANGELOG.md'
if not changelog_path.exists():
issues.append("CHANGELOG.md not found")
return False, issues
try:
content = changelog_path.read_text()
# Check for version section
version_header = f"## [{version}]"
if version_header not in content:
issues.append(f"CHANGELOG missing section for version {version}")
# Check for Unreleased section
if "## [Unreleased]" not in content:
issues.append("CHANGELOG missing [Unreleased] section")
# Check if version section has a date
import re
date_pattern = rf"## \[{re.escape(version)}\] - \d{{4}}-\d{{2}}-\d{{2}}"
if not re.search(date_pattern, content):
issues.append(f"Version {version} section missing date or has invalid date format")
except Exception as e:
issues.append(f"Error reading CHANGELOG: {e}")
return len(issues) == 0, issues
def check_version_tag_consistency(self, version: str) -> Tuple[bool, List[str]]:
"""Check consistency between CHANGELOG version and git tags.
Args:
version: Version to check (e.g., "0.10.0")
Returns:
Tuple of (is_consistent, list_of_issues)
"""
issues = []
# Check CHANGELOG has the version
changelog_valid, changelog_issues = self.validate_changelog_version(version)
if not changelog_valid:
issues.extend(changelog_issues)
# Check git tag exists
tag_name = version if version.startswith('v') else f'v{version}'
if not self.git_manager.tag_exists(tag_name):
issues.append(f"Git tag {tag_name} doesn't exist for version in CHANGELOG")
return len(issues) == 0, issues
